新聞中心
PHP函數(shù):hex2bin
在PHP中,hex2bin函數(shù)用于將十六進(jìn)制字符串轉(zhuǎn)換為二進(jìn)制字符串。這個(gè)函數(shù)在處理二進(jìn)制數(shù)據(jù)時(shí)非常有用,特別是在與網(wǎng)絡(luò)協(xié)議、加密算法和其他需要處理二進(jìn)制數(shù)據(jù)的場(chǎng)景中。

目前成都創(chuàng)新互聯(lián)已為超過千家的企業(yè)提供了網(wǎng)站建設(shè)、域名、網(wǎng)站空間、網(wǎng)站運(yùn)營(yíng)、企業(yè)網(wǎng)站設(shè)計(jì)、新寧網(wǎng)站維護(hù)等服務(wù),公司將堅(jiān)持客戶導(dǎo)向、應(yīng)用為本的策略,正道將秉承"和諧、參與、激情"的文化,與客戶和合作伙伴齊心協(xié)力一起成長(zhǎng),共同發(fā)展。
語法
hex2bin函數(shù)的語法如下:
string hex2bin ( string $data )參數(shù)
hex2bin函數(shù)接受一個(gè)參數(shù):
$data: 要轉(zhuǎn)換的十六進(jìn)制字符串。
返回值
hex2bin函數(shù)返回一個(gè)二進(jìn)制字符串,如果轉(zhuǎn)換失敗則返回false。
示例
以下是使用hex2bin函數(shù)的示例:
$hexString = "48656c6c6f20576f726c64";
$binaryString = hex2bin($hexString);
echo $binaryString; // 輸出:Hello World注意事項(xiàng)
在使用hex2bin函數(shù)時(shí)需要注意以下幾點(diǎn):
- 輸入的十六進(jìn)制字符串必須是偶數(shù)長(zhǎng)度,否則會(huì)返回false。
- 輸入的十六進(jìn)制字符串只能包含0-9和A-F(不區(qū)分大小寫)的字符,其他字符會(huì)被忽略。
應(yīng)用場(chǎng)景
hex2bin函數(shù)在很多場(chǎng)景中都有廣泛的應(yīng)用,例如:
- 處理網(wǎng)絡(luò)協(xié)議中的十六進(jìn)制數(shù)據(jù)。
- 與加密算法一起使用,如處理密鑰、初始化向量等。
- 處理二進(jìn)制文件,如讀取、寫入和修改二進(jìn)制文件。
結(jié)論
hex2bin函數(shù)是PHP中一個(gè)非常有用的函數(shù),它可以將十六進(jìn)制字符串轉(zhuǎn)換為二進(jìn)制字符串。無論是處理網(wǎng)絡(luò)協(xié)議、加密算法還是其他需要處理二進(jìn)制數(shù)據(jù)的場(chǎng)景,hex2bin函數(shù)都能發(fā)揮重要作用。
香港服務(wù)器選擇創(chuàng)新互聯(lián)
如果您正在尋找香港服務(wù)器,創(chuàng)新互聯(lián)是您的選擇。創(chuàng)新互聯(lián)提供高性能、穩(wěn)定可靠的香港服務(wù)器,適用于各種應(yīng)用場(chǎng)景。了解更多信息,請(qǐng)?jiān)L問創(chuàng)新互聯(lián)官網(wǎng)。
名稱欄目:PHP函數(shù):hex2bin
URL地址:http://m.5511xx.com/article/dpoecih.html


咨詢
建站咨詢
